Continuous gutter repl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or outdated gutters and installing new, seamless systems. These gutters are typically made from durable materials like aluminum or steel, designed to provide a smooth, continuous channel along the roofline. The process ensures that the new gutters are properly fitted to the property's dimensions, helping to prevent leaks and improve overall functionality. This service often includes assessing the existing gutter system, removing the old components, and installing a seamless, custom-fit gutter that enhances the property's appearance and performance.
This service helps address common problems associated with traditional sectional gutters, such as leaks at the joints, sagging, and frequent clogging. Over time, gutters can become damaged by weather, debris, or age, leading to water overflow and potential damage to the home's foundation, siding, or landscaping. Continuous gutter replacement offers a solution by providing a leak-free system that reduces maintenance needs and minimizes the risk of water-related issues. The overview below groups typical Continuous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Weaverville,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s or replacements in Weaverville range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Full Gutter Replacement - Complete gutter replacements for average-sized homes usually cost between $1,200 and $3,000. Larger or more complex projects can reach $4,500 or more, with fewer jobs in this highest tier.
Material Costs - The choice of materials impacts the overall cost, with aluminum gutters generally costing $5-$10 per linear foot, while premium options like copper can be $15 or more per foot. Local contractors can provide estimates based on material preferences.
Complex or Custom Projects - Custom gutter systems or projects involving difficult access can vary widely, often exceeding $5,000 for larger, intricate installations. Such projects are less common but handled by experienced local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is continuous gutter replacement? Continuous gutter replacement involves installing a seamless gutter system that is custom-made on-site, providing a smooth, continuous channel along the roofline to efficiently direct water away from the building.
Why choose continuous gutter replacement over sectional gutters? Continuous gutters reduce the number of joints and seams, minimizing potential leak points and creating a more durable, visually appealing system that can better handle heavy rainfall.
What types of materials are used for continuous gutter systems? Common materials include aluminum, copper, and steel, each offering different benefits in terms of durability, appearance, and maintenance needs.
How do local contractors typically install continuous gutters? Experienced service providers measure the roofline, customize the gutter length on-site, and securely install the seamless system with appropriate fasteners and outlets for effective water flow.
Is continuous gutter replacement suitable for all types of buildings? It is suitable for a variety of structures, especially those seeking a long-lasting, low-maintenance gutter solution with a clean appearance.
